About renting a roll-off vacuum tank

A roll-off vacuum tank, also called a vacuum box or vac box, is a sealed, vacuum-rated steel container that a vacuum or hydrovac truck discharges into on site. When it is full, a roll-off truck hauls the sealed tank away to a treatment or disposal facility, so the vacuum truck stays on the job instead of driving to the dump.

Capacity
20-25 cubic yards, with 30 cubic yard units also offered
Liquid volume
About 5,000 gallons of rated volume at 25 cubic yards; road weight limits, not volume, usually govern how full a liquid load runs
Construction
1/4 inch A36 steel plate, welded and vacuum rated
Inlet and outlet
8 inch flanged ports for vacuum loading and offloading

Common jobs for a roll-off vacuum tank in Idaho Falls

Hydro excavation spoils

Holding the wet slurry a hydrovac truck produces while daylighting and potholing, so the hydrovac keeps digging instead of running its own loads to a disposal site.

Tank and vessel cleaning sludge

Containing heavy sludge, solids, and residual product pulled out of storage tanks, sumps, separators, and process vessels during industrial cleaning.

Refinery and plant turnarounds

Staging several sealed containers during a shutdown so multiple vacuum crews can offload continuously without queuing for a single truck or disposal run.

Drilling mud and cuttings

Collecting mud, cuttings, and wash water on drilling and boring work where the material has to leave the site in a closed, liquid-tight container.
